Raised in the heart of central Pennsylvania, MATT KOWALCHUK was drawn to fishing, hunting, trapping, and the natural beauty of the outdoors. At the age of 16, Matt joined the U.S. Youth Fly Fishing Team and competed in the 2007 FIPS-Mouche Youth World Fly Fishing Championship. After earning a Recreation Management degree and Environmental Studies minor from Lock Haven University, Matt learned the ins & outs of guiding through an internship with a local guide service. Today, Matt is the Head Guide for The Feathered Hook Guide Service on the banks of Penns Creek, just an hour drive from where he fell in love with the art of angling. Matt enjoys sharing his expertise with seasoned anglers, first-time fly fishers, families or corporate groups on Pennsylvania’s beautiful wild brown trout, smallmouth bass, and Central Pennsylvania muskie waters.
State College native and world-class angler Aston Boone has spent his entire life learning our local waters. As a U.S. Youth Fly Fishing Team from 2010-2013, Aston competed in the FIPS- Mouche Youth World Fly Fishing Championships in Italy and France, where the team took Gold and Silver in back to back years. A licensed guide since 2012, Aston spends his Summers guiding for trout in south western Montana and the Fall season in the same mountains guiding hunts for Elk, Mule Deer, and Antelope at Upper Canyon Outfitters.
After graduating from Penn State, TESS WEIGAND fell in love with the natural diversity of Penns Valley and the Penns Creek Watershed and decided not to leave. Starting her career in agriculture, she became interested in the relationships between farming and recreational communities and their surrounding natural resources.
A founding competitor of the US Women’s Fly Fishing Team, Tess competed at the first ever Fips-Mouche Women’s Fly Fishing World Championship in Norway where she finished in the top ten. But, no matter where in the world she finds herself, she always misses her home waters of Central Pennsylvania.
As a guide, Tess believes that the collective knowledge and experience found in local guides can be the key to improving your everyday experiences as an angler. She loves to highlight the importance of observing fish behavior in relation to how we target them and how their behavior is tied to conservation. Her goal is in the takeaway; a better or more rounded skill set, a few laughs, and some pictures to make your friends jealous.
